Actually, insurance is the reason that I record all the modifications and accessories I install. I also document with photos and copies of the actual receipts!
This is something I learned years ago when restoring Classic Cars; the list also comes in handy at time of sale; buyers seem to like that fact that you are organized and that they have a complete record of exactly what they are buying!
